The Santa’s Winter Wonderland event is the largest toy distribution event in the City of Alexandria started in 2010 as a brain child of Alexandria Redevelopment and Housing Authority (ARHA) CEO, Roy Priest, in partnership with the Alexandria Recreations Parks and Cultural Activities Department and Toys for Tots. The vision was to provide an experience like none other for kids across the city of Alexandria to experience some holiday cheer, especially those from financially strapped families. Since its inception other notable partners have included the Alexandria City Public Schools, the Police, Fire, and Sheriff’s Department, and many local organizations and groups have consistently provided teams of volunteers ...to serve the community. The event has also had in attendance Washington, DC sporting team mascots and cheerleaders, and other notable attendees like Ms. Black Virginia. The gymnasium at the Charles Houston Recreation Center, located at 901 Wythe St., is transformed into a literal Santa’s Winter Wonderland with a huge 15-18 ft Christmas tree as the center piece surrounded by toy shop areas built to resemble scenes from around the Alexandria. The ceiling, floors, walls and windows are all festively decorated and themed with thousands of toys surrounding the entire gymnasium. Santa and his household are present along with the Grinch and other characters as over 200 volunteers help in the distribution of over 3,000 toys to families on one day. Though the event starts at 6:00PM, you will normally find patrons lining up outside from as early as 3:00PM in excited anticipation. Santa arrives on a fire truck and the Grinch arrives in a cop car. Children who enter the facility leave with toys, books, stuffed animals, and a snack to boot and are treated to holiday music the entire visit.
